Calculating Your Return on Investment (ROI)
A simplified ROI framework helps visualize profitability.
- Estimate Daily Revenue: (Blocks produced per day) x (Selling price per block in UGX).
- Calculate Daily Operational Costs: Cement + Sand/Aggregate + Labor + Power + Miscellaneous.
- Determine Gross Daily Profit: Revenue – Operational Costs.
- Project Payback Period: (Total Machine Investment Cost) / (Gross Daily Profit).
Hypothetical Example: A semi-automatic machine producing 1,000 hollow blocks/day, sold at UGX 1,500 each, with daily operational costs of UGX 600,000, yields a gross daily profit of UGX 900,000. This could see a significant portion of the investment recouped within a year, depending on the initial machine cost and consistent operation.

Site Requirements and Installation
- Ruimte: You need a clear, level, and covered area for the machine, raw material storage, and block curing. A 100-200 sqm yard is typical for small-scale operations.
- Foundation: A solid, level concrete foundation is mandatory for stable operation and vibration control.
- Krag: Ensure your site has the correct voltage and phase power supply as required by your specific model. Consult with your dealer during site planning.
- Dealer Role: A good local dealer will assist with site inspection and provide guidance or services for proper installation.
Sourcing Raw Materials Locally
The beauty of concrete block production is its use of local materials.
- Ideal Mix Ratio: A common starting mix is 1 part cement to 6-8 parts combined sand/aggregate (quarry dust). The exact ratio should be tested based on your material quality.
- Kwaliteitsbeheer: Source sand and aggregate from reliable quarries. Ensure they are clean, free of excessive clay or organic matter, and properly graded. Test different mixes to achieve the optimal strength and finish.
Routine Maintenance and Troubleshooting
Proactive care prevents major breakdowns.
- Daily: Clean the machine thoroughly after use, especially the mold and feeding hopper. Check for loose bolts or nuts.
- Weekly/Monthly: Lubricate all moving parts as per the manual. Check hydraulic oil levels and hose connections.
- Common Issues & Fixes:
- Blocks not ejecting smoothly: Check mold alignment and lubrication.
- Inconsistent block density: Verify the raw material mix consistency and feeding quantity.
- Hydraulic pressure issues: Inspect for leaks and check oil levels.
- Crucial Advice: Always use genuine FUDA spare parts. Non-original parts may cause improper fit, reduced performance, and can void your warranty.
